What Alabama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in certified nurse aide jobs across Alabama.
- Active listing on the Alabama Nurse Aide Registry in good standing
- Completion of a state-approved nurse aide training and competency evaluation program
- Current CPR and basic life support certification from an accredited provider
- Ability to pass a criminal background check under Alabama law
- Physical ability to lift, reposition, and assist patients with mobility and daily activities
- Strong communication skills and experience documenting patient observations in care records

How do you become a certified nurse aide in Alabama?
You become a certified nurse aide in Alabama by completing a state-approved nurse aide training program, then passing the Alabama Nurse Aide Competency Evaluation, which includes both a written knowledge test and a clinical skills demonstration. After passing, you are listed on the Alabama Nurse Aide Registry maintained by the Alabama Department of Public Health. Training programs are offered through community colleges, vocational schools, and some long-term care facilities.

How can I get hired as a certified nurse aide in Alabama with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is enrolling in a free or low-cost state-approved training program offered by Alabama community colleges such as Jefferson State or Lawson State, which prepare you for the Alabama Nurse Aide Competency Evaluation at no charge in some cases. Large employers like Encompass Health and Brookdale Senior Living regularly hire new CNAs and provide on-the-job orientation. Candidates coming from home health aide, personal care attendant, or patient transport roles often transition smoothly, and completing the Alabama Nurse Aide Registry listing before applying gives you a clear edge.
